    • Age 87, passed away peacefully on Tuesday, July 23, 2002 at St. Paul Home in Kaukauna. Adeline was born May 19, 1915 in Freedom, daughter of the late Theodore and Catherine (Vanden Heuvel) Vandenberg. She married Gerald Huven on July 1, 1949 at Holy Cross Church in Kaukauna; he preceded her in death on March 3, 1977.

      Adeline was a woman of profound faith who devoted herself to prayer, caring for her parents in their aging years, and then to her husband and her own children. Her family meant the world to her. Many will remember Adeline’s beautiful garden, which she maintained for many years, as well as her excellent baking skills. Her pies and Saturday morning “sticky buns” were the best!
